The application deadline for the Fayetteville Police Department’s seventh annual Citizens Police Academy is Tuesday, March 1. Applications can be downloaded from www.fayetteville-ga.gov or the city’s Facebook page and submitted in person to the department headquarters at 760 Jimmie Mayfield Blvd.

The program is comprised of 10 sessions, 7-9 p.m. Tuesdays beginning March 15 and ending May 24 with spring break off.

The Citizens Police Academy is an opportunity to enhance the partnership between the Fayetteville Police Department and the community.

The program combines both classroom training and hands-on experience in the following areas: firearms training, defensive tactics, patrol functions, criminal investigations, evidence and crime scene processing, domestic violence, K-9, courts, gang and drug awareness. All classes are taught by veteran police officers.

All graduates will have the opportunity to conduct “ride-alongs” with officers and participate in the Fayetteville Auxiliary Force. Candidates must pass a background check with no felony convictions. Anyone is encouraged to apply but Fayetteville citizens will be given preference.
